Crystal structure of FOXC2/NFAT1 complex bound to ARRE3-P DNA
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| SSRF BEAMLINE BL19U1 |
| Synchrotron site | SSRF |
| Beamline | BL19U1 |
| Temperature [K] | 80 |
| Detector technology | CCD |
| Collection date | 2020-10-25 |
| Detector | ADSC QUANTUM 315r |
| Wavelength(s) | 0.97918 |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 67.714, 79.510, 120.566 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 47.401 - 2.650 |
| R-factor | 0.2309 |
| Rwork | 0.228 |
| R-free | 0.27790 |
| Structure solution method | MOLECULAR REPLACEMENT |
| RMSD bond length | 0.004 |
| RMSD bond angle | 0.755 |
| Data reduction software | HKL-2000 |
| Data scaling software | HKL-2000 |
| Phasing software | PHENIX |
| Refinement software | PHENIX (1.9_1692) |
